1 Governance Topics

Ethical Business *

Develop and implement a Code of Integrity and an Anti-Corruption Policy to prevent bribery, extortion, and embezzlement, and ensure compliance by all employees and suppliers.

Legal Compliance *

Adhere to all applicable laws and promote legal compliance awareness through advocacy and educational training.

Risk Management *

Establish a risk assessment management mechanism capable of identifying, measuring, and controlling the risks that a company may face in its operations.

Information Security *

Establish information security protection mechanisms and emergency response procedures to ensure the proper protection of information security and information assets.

Intellectual Property *

Establish intellectual property protection and management mechanisms to ensure the proper protection of the company's intellectual assets.

Tax Administration *

Establishing tax policies, management strategies, and disclosing tax amounts and flows in a responsible manner to manage tax affairs.

3 Environmental Topics

Climate Change and Carbon Management *

Taking concrete actions to address climate change, such as climate adaptation strategies, greenhouse gas inventories, and implementing carbon reduction measures to mitigate global warming.

Energy Management *

Reducing the environmental impact of energy consumption through initiatives like renewable energy adoption, implementing energy management systems, and improving energy efficiency.

Water Resource Management *

Enhancing the efficiency of water resource utilization through water-saving measures, wastewater recycling, and reuse.

Air Pollution Management *

Managing air pollutants to reduce emissions and improve air quality.

Waste Management and Circular Reuse *

Promoting waste reduction and recycling to facilitate sustainable resource utilization.

Biodiversity *

Assess the impacts and dependencies of operations on biodiversity, and take actions to protect the ecological environment, aiming to achieve harmonious coexistence and mutual prosperity between humans and all living beings.

4 Social Topics

Human Rights & Diversity and Inclusion *

Human rights protection and diversity and inclusion, safeguarding workers’ rightful interests and promoting diversity and inclusion among employees, such as prohibiting forced labor, preventing discrimination, ensuring humane treatment, regulating working hours, providing fair wages and benefits, and upholding freedom of association.

Labor-Management Relations *

Establishing open communication channels such as labor-management meetings, employee forums, and suggestion boxes to create harmonious labor-management relationships.

Recruitment and Retention of Talents *

Strategies for attracting more talented individuals to join the company and improving talent retention rates.

Cultivation and Development of the Talent *

Whether a robust employee training and career development system is in place to enhance the competitiveness of both employees and the company.

Occupational Health and Safety *

Creating a healthy and safe working environment through activities related to preventing occupational injuries, occupational diseases, and promoting workplace health.

Social Impact *

Supporting educational, cultural, environmental protection, or charitable activities to enhance relations with the community and contribute to society.
